Singer Parc Jae Jung has chosen a duet with NMIXX’s SULLYOON for his first comeback track after completing military service.

Parc Jae Jung, who won love in 2023 with ‘Let's Say Goodbye,’ will release the duet ‘Always’ with SULLYOON on the 25th.

According to Parc Jae Jung’s agency Romantic Factory, ‘Always’ is a song he wrote and composed himself during military leave last year. He planned it as a duet with a female artist from the start. While searching for the right voice, he saw SULLYOON cover ‘Let's Say Goodbye’ on a broadcast and was deeply impressed. He reached out to collaborate, and the duet came together from there.

Parc Jae Jung personally directed SULLYOON’s recording session and was full of praise for her vocals on site, insiders say.

‘Always’ is a classic pop ballad. It blends the pair’s aching emotion and powerhouse vocals with a rich orchestral sound, delivering the rare charm of a traditional male?female duet. The track reunites the Parc Jae Jung?Park Hyun-jung team behind 2023’s hit ‘Let's Say Goodbye,’ and its honest lyrics amplify the emotion: “Even the pain of this breakup we’re feeling now―I kind of hope it lingers for a very long time, only forgotten once in a while.”

Parc Jae Jung and NMIXX’s SULLYOON will release ‘Always’ on the 25th at 6 p.m. KST across major music platforms.
